FISCAL UNITY.

IMPORTANT STATEMENT hi MR, OHAMBBRLAIN. Par Press Aesochtion, Received 18,10.19 p.m. London, August 18, Mr Chamb?rhn, replying to A. S. Griffiths, M.P. for B.scawen, said " I never suggested any tax whatever on raw materials such as wool or cotton, as I belisve each a *ax eotitely unnecessary for the purposo iu view. Regarding focd there is nothing in the policy of the tariff reform I submitted t,o the country, which need increase in the slightest the cast of living of aoy family.
